Understanding Sectional Sofas
Before diving into design, it's essential to understand the basics of sectional sofas. Sectional sofas are modular, consisting of multiple pieces that can be arranged in various configurations. They typically include a corner piece, a left or right-facing piece, and a straight piece, with additional pieces like ottomans or chaise lounges available.

Sectionals are ideal for open-concept spaces, small apartments, or large living rooms. They can create distinct seating areas, define spaces, and make the most of awkward corners. With a wide range of styles, fabrics, and configurations, the possibilities are endless.
Measuring and Planning

Before you start designing, measure your space carefully. Consider the room's dimensions, doorways, and other furniture. Sketch out your room to scale, and use graph paper or online tools to plan your sectional layout. Here are some key measurements to consider:
- Room dimensions
- Doorway widths
- Height and width of the sofa pieces
- Distance from walls and other furniture
Choosing the Right Configuration

Sectional sofas come in various configurations, from classic L-shaped to U-shaped, and everything in between. Consider your room layout, seating needs, and personal style when choosing a configuration. Here are some popular options:
| Configuration | Best for |
|---|---|
| L-shape | Corner spaces, small apartments |
| U-shape | Large living rooms, conversation areas |
| Chaise | Long, narrow spaces, additional seating |
| Modular | Flexible spaces, easy reconfiguration |
Selecting Sofa Pieces

Once you've chosen a configuration, select the sofa pieces that best fit your needs. Consider the following:
- Corner pieces: Determine if you need a left or right-facing corner piece, or if an armless corner piece would work better.
- Straight pieces: Decide on the length and number of straight pieces needed to complete your configuration.
- Ottomans and chaise lounges: Add extra seating, extend your sectional, or create a cozy nook with these versatile pieces.

















Styling and Comfort
Now that you've planned the layout and chosen your pieces, it's time to consider style and comfort. Here are some factors to keep in mind:
- Fabric: Choose a durable, easy-to-clean fabric that fits your lifestyle and complements your decor. Consider performance fabrics for families with kids or pets.
- Cushions: Opt for cushions with the right balance of support and softness. Consider the fill material, cushion depth, and whether you prefer back cushions that are tied or loose.
- Legs and feet: Choose legs that complement your room's aesthetic and make cleaning easy. Consider the height and finish of the legs.
- Accent pillows and throws: Add color, texture, and pattern with accent pillows and throws. Layer them to create a cohesive look and enhance comfort.
